MU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

1,403 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Micron Technology (MU)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$69.2B — down 17% from $83.2B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 163 funds closed out of MU and 160 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 464 trimmed existing stakes and 584 added.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$673M. The largest seller was Renaissance Technologies, exiting entirely with an estimated $379M sold.
